 1-2                         SENATE RESOLUTION NO. 1144
 1-3                                  In Memory
 1-4                                     of
 1-5                           Dr. Larry Henry Patton
 1-6           WHEREAS, The passing of Dr. Larry Henry Patton on
 1-7     April 11, 1999, has brought a great loss to the family, friends,
 1-8     and patients of this esteemed Dallas pediatrician; and
 1-9           WHEREAS, Dr. Patton had a distinguished medical career
1-10     as a practitioner of pediatrics in Richardson for nearly 30
1-11     years, and he also shared his expertise with others as a clinical
1-12     professor of pediatrics at The University of Texas Southwestern
1-13     Medical School; in addition to these outstanding accomplishments,
1-14     he was president of the staff at Children's Medical Center in
1-15     Dallas; and
1-16           WHEREAS, For his exemplary contributions to the field of
1-17     pediatrics and to children, Dr. Patton was awarded the Kaliski
1-18     Award in 1988 by his colleagues in the Texas Pediatric Society,
1-19     and he was well known throughout the Dallas area as a compassionate
1-20     and dedicated doctor; and
1-21           WHEREAS, A man of great faith as well, Dr. Patton was an
 2-1     active member of Arapaho United Methodist Church and sang in the
 2-2     church chancel choir; those who were privileged to know this
 2-3     respected physician will long miss his presence, but his spirit
 2-4     will surely live on in the hearts and minds of the many people
 2-5     whose lives he touched; now, therefore, be it
